For telecoms engineers, lifting and rigging loads on infrastructure such as towers and masts can be a daily activity involving operations at height.

Spanset’s two-day MBNL rigging course has been designed to give new and existing telecoms engineers the necessary practical skills and knowledge to safely conduct lifting and rigging of loads such as a range of microwave antennas, PCN sectors and associated steelwork whilst working at height.
